We are running the SG-SCCM connector. We are configuring a second instance of SG-SCCM to a second SCCM instance, but having them report data to the same ServiceNow Instance. According to the SN documentation , this is possible. 

The issue is we are getting duplicate Correlation IDs between the two SCCM instance data. We followed the documentation and accordingly, this setup is supposed to create the Correlation ID to be ReesourceID|ConnectionID . This would resolve the duplicate correlation ID because even whenthe ResourceID is the same , by appending the Connection ID , it will differentiate between the two SCCM instances.

 

 We set this up , but both SG-SCCM instances still only populate Correlation ID with Resource ID, thus the potential/probability of duplicates. 

 

 Has anyone successfully done this setup ?  Do you have tips / tricks/ gotchas of which to be aware ?
